Appropriate Policy Document

The Data Protection Act (DPA) 2018, part 4 outlines the requirement for an Appropriate Policy Document (APD) to be in place when processing special category and criminal offence data under certain specified conditions.

This document demonstrates that the processing of special categories and criminal offence data is compliant with the requirements of the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) Article 5 principles.

Voluntary Right to Buy Replacement Policy

This policy applies to those Citizen properties sold under the Voluntary Right to Buy scheme. The homes included in the scheme are those that would otherwise have been grant funded as s.106 homes are excluded under the Voluntary Right to Buy Scheme.
